Why Does Combination Matter?

Ever questioned how some shops never ever lack popular items while others rush? The response is in real-time data syncing. Stock tracking connected straight to the POS ensures every sale updates stock amounts instantly. This synergy avoids overselling and assists forecast need with remarkable precision.

Translating Complex Metrics

Ever felt overwhelmed by KPIs like gross margin return on financial investment (GMROI) or typical deal worth? These aren't simply lingo-- they're secrets to profitability. Focusing on GMROI assists you understand which items validate rack area and which ones drain pipes resources. Ignoring these can turn your sales reporting into a black box.

Metric Why It Matters Pro Suggestion
Sales Velocity Steps how fast items offer Prioritize restocking high-velocity products to avoid stockouts
Client Purchase Frequency Shows repeat company rate Usage to customize commitment programs
Earnings Margin per Item Reveals true profitability Focus marketing on high-margin items

Mastering Worker Time Tracking with POS Systems

Ever discovered how a relatively small slip in worker time tracking can spiral into a quagmire of payroll disparities? Imagine a server clocking in late by simply five minutes every day-- those little increments stealthily deteriorate profitability in time. The trump card depends on leveraging your POS system's integrated timekeeping features to catch every punch with precision.

Why settle for manual logs when the system can instantly track clock-ins and outs, flagging anomalies that might otherwise slip under the radar? This isn't just about logging hours-- it has to do with weaving accuracy into your functional material. For example, implementing guidelines such as obligatory breaks or overtime caps directly through the POS can avoid expensive mistakes before they take place.

Expert Tips for Optimizing Time Tracking

  • Integrate biometric authentication

    to eliminate friend punching and ensure authenticity.

  • Configure signals within the POS to alert managers quickly when shifts run longer than scheduled.
  • Use in-depth reports that break down labor expenses by shift, day, and employee to identify trends.
  • Sync time information seamlessly with payroll systems to decrease administrative overhead and errors.
Feature Benefit Pro Suggestion
Real-time Clock-in/Clock-out Instantaneous labor information catch Enable geo-fencing for location-specific clock-ins
Shift Scheduling Prevents understaffing and overstaffing Automate shift swaps and approvals within the POS
Overtime Alerts Controls labor costs successfully Set thresholds lined up with regional labor laws

What The Majority Of Overlook About Mobile Payments

Security isn't simply about firewalls and passwords. It has to do with trust. Consumers wish to know their data does not vanish into a black hole of hackers. Integrating real-time fraud detection into your POS resembles having an alert sentry securing every swipe and tap.

Feature Expert Insight Why It Matters
End-to-End Encryption Encrypts information from point of interaction to processor Avoids interception and information breaches
Multi-Protocol Support Enables NFC, EMV chip, and QR code payments Improves client payment options
Latency Optimization Minimizes deal time under heavy load Enhances user experience throughout hectic periods
